How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Boutte?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Boutte Studio Apartments | $900 | $735 | $1,143 |
Boutte 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,654 | $710 | $3,180 |
Boutte 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,004 | $925 | $3,555 |
Boutte 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,123 | $1,106 | $3,575 |

Getting Around Boutte, LA
Walk Score®
39 / 100
Car-Dependent
Most errands require a car
Bike Score®
44 / 100
Somewhat Bikeable
Minimal bike infrastructure

Frequently Asked Questions about Boutte
How much are Studio apartments in Boutte?
There are currently 6 Studio Apartments in Boutte with rent ranges from $735 to $1,143 with an average price of $900.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Boutte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Boutte ranges from $710 to $3,180 with an average monthly rent of $1,654.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Boutte c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Boutte range from $925 to $3,555.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,004.
How expensive are Boutte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 6 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Boutte on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,106 to $3,575 - averaging $2,123 for the location.
